Wall Removal Service in Houston, TX
Wall removal services involve the careful demolition and removal of interior or exterior walls to open up spaces, improve flow, or create new layouts within a property. These projects can include removing non-load-bearing interior walls to expand living rooms or kitchens, as well as exterior walls to add larger windows or doors. Homeowners typically seek this service when planning renovations or remodeling projects that aim to enhance natural light, improve accessibility, or modernize the overall appearance of a home.
Before requesting wall removal services, property owners should understand whether the wall is load-bearing or non-load-bearing, as this impacts the scope and complexity of the work. It’s also important to consider the presence of electrical wiring, plumbing, or HVAC components within the wall, which may require additional planning or adjustments. Proper planning and understanding of the structural implications are essential to ensure safety and successful completion of the project.

Common Wall Removal Service Jobs
Interior Wall Removal - creates open floor plans by removing non-load-bearing interior walls.
Exterior Wall Removal - opens up outdoor spaces or adds access points by removing sections of exterior walls.
Load-Bearing Wall Removal - involves carefully removing walls that support the structure to improve space flow.
Partition Wall Removal - eliminates small interior partitions to maximize usable space.
Garage Wall Removal - converts garages into living areas by removing separating walls.
Fireplace Wall Removal - opens up rooms by removing walls surrounding fireplaces for a more modern look.
Wall Removal Service Questions
What types of walls can be removed? Interior non-load-bearing walls are typically suitable for removal, but structural walls require additional support considerations.
Is wall removal suitable for open floor plans? Yes, removing walls can create open and more spacious layouts in homes and commercial spaces.
What should property owners consider before removing a wall? It's important to assess whether the wall is load-bearing and to plan for any necessary reinforcements or modifications.
How does wall removal affect property value? Removing unnecessary walls can enhance space and flow, potentially increasing the property's appeal and value.
